Celebrate the bond of love and protection this Raksha Bandhan with our exquisite Designer Chain Rakhi for Brother. This unique Rakhi features traditional Krishna motifs, including a delicate Morpankh (peacock feather) and a charming Makhan Matki (butter pot), symbolising prosperity and joy. Materials & care

This Designer Chain Rakhi is crafted from a combination of durable threads and a metal alloy for the charm elements. To maintain its appearance, wipe the Rakhi gently with a soft, dry cloth after use. Avoid direct contact with water, perfumes, and harsh chemicals to prevent tarnishing or damage. Store it in a dry, airtight container when not in use.
